Step-by-Step Directions
Start on West 1st Street
Turn right onto North Broadway
Take the ramp right toward US 101 North, CA 110
Merge slight left onto Santa Ana Freeway
Continue on Hollywood Freeway
Keep slight left
Merge slight left onto Golden State Freeway
Keep slight left to continue on Golden State Freeway
Keep slight right to continue on I 5 Truck North, CA 14 Truck
Keep slight left
Keep slight left to continue on Golden State Freeway
Keep slight right to continue on Westside Freeway
Keep slight right to continue on Westside Freeway
Keep left to continue on Westside Freeway
Take the exit slight right toward US 50, I 80 East: San Francisco, South Lake Tahoe
Keep slight left to continue on US 50 West, I 80 West Business: San Francisco
Merge slight left onto Capital City Freeway
Continue on Yolo Causeway
Continue on Dwight D. Eisenhower Highway
Take the exit slight right toward Richards Boulevard North
Turn slight right onto Richards Boulevard
Turn sharp right onto 1st Street
Turn left onto F Street
Arrive at your destination
